For this week’s free episode, Riley, Milo, Hussein, and Nate discuss the recent news that ChatGPT has both dropped its official guidelines around working with weapons systems and also entered into a partnership with the U.S. Department of Defense. This is notionally to help reduce veteran suicide, but as Riley indicates, there are plenty of combat uses that are probably going to get integrated, even (or especially) if they’re bad. We also do a quick UK politics check (did you know populism is over in the UK?) and discuss a Spectator article yearning for a Tory government willing to change everything back to imperial units.
